IS215WETAH1BB is a printed circuit board from GE, belonging to the Mark VIe series. It is usually used as a servo controller or control system card in industrial automation systems. The specific introduction is as follows:


Power input: supports multiple voltage inputs, including 220VAC, 24VDC, 12VDC, etc.


Operating temperature range: -20℃ to 60℃, can adapt to a variety of industrial environments.


Communication interface: supports a variety of industrial communication protocols, such as VME bus, Foxboro, Siemens, etc.


Module specifications: The module size is about 100mm wide and weighs about 2kg.


Accuracy level: The control accuracy is better than ±0.1% full scale, which can ensure high-precision control.


Functional features: It has powerful data processing capabilities and can execute complex control algorithms in real time; it adopts a redundant architecture and provides fault detection and recovery mechanisms to ensure stable system operation; it supports a variety of sensor signal input and output options, and also has a delayed alarm function for early warning of system abnormalities.

Application areas: Widely used in production line control, such as robot control, packaging lines, etc.; can also be used in the energy industry, such as monitoring and control of gas turbines and steam turbines; also suitable for other industrial fields such as manufacturing, oil and gas, and electricity.
